    What's Vappu ?

    First of all, Vappu is May Day in finnish. This spring festival is a popular carnival that has traditionally been celebrated by workers and students. On the eve of May Day, students gather at the Market Square to wash the statue of Havis Amanda and place a student cap on her head. The celebrations continue throughout the city. The following morning everyone gathers in Kaivopuisto Park and Ullanlinnanmäki for a picnic and more sparkling wine. Parades and other events are also held around town.
